What is the difference between First Line Supervisor vs Team Leader?

AspectFirst Line SupervisorTeam Leader
CredentialsUsually requires a high school diploma or equivalent; some roles prefer relevant certificationsOften requires similar credentials; leadership or team management certifications can be beneficial
Work EnvironmentSupervises daily operations in manufacturing, retail, or service settingsLeads a team within the same environments, focusing on task coordination and motivation
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in manufacturing, retail, hospitality, and logisticsUsed across similar industries, often interchangeably with supervisory roles

Both roles involve team oversight, task management, and ensuring operational efficiency. The main difference lies in titles used by employers; First Line Supervisors often have formal authority and responsibilities, while Team Leaders may focus more on guiding and motivating team members without formal supervisory authority.

What are some common challenges faced by first line supervisors, and how can they be effectively managed?

First Line Supervisors often encounter challenges such as balancing the needs of upper management with those of their team, addressing performance issues, and ensuring consistent communication. Managing a diverse group of employees while meeting productivity targets can be demanding. Effective supervisors prioritize clear communication, set well-defined expectations, and foster a supportive team environment. Regular feedback, ongoing training, and conflict resolution skills are also essential for overcoming these challenges and maintaining a positive workflow.

What is a first line supervisor?

A first line supervisor is responsible for overseeing the daily work activities of production workers and operators in a manufacturing facility. The types of workers you oversee include inspectors, precision workers, machine setters, assemblers, and fabricators. Your job duties include enforcing safety regulations, coordinating the daily production activities of the various workers, and inspecting materials and finished products for defects. You also work with plant supervisors to establish schedules and production targets. This job is found in any production-focused industry such as automotive, technology, shipping warehouses, and other assembly line type facilities.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a first line supervisor, and why are they important?

To thrive as a First Line Supervisor, you need strong leadership abilities, familiarity with operational processes, and typically a combination of relevant experience and an associate degree or equivalent. Proficiency in workforce management software, safety protocols, and reporting tools is commonly required. Excellent communication, conflict resolution, and motivational skills help you effectively lead teams and handle workplace challenges. These skills are essential for ensuring productivity, maintaining morale, and achieving organizational goals through effective frontline management.

Job Summary:
The First Line Supervisor is responsible for the execution of the daily production plan in order to ensure a quality product is made on time by following site safety rules and philosophy. The first line supervisor will plan, direct, coordinate, and audit the day to day production activities to ensure customer and business objectives are met.
Essential Duties & Responsibilities:
Production Leadership & Operational Excellence:
• Lead and manage day-to-day production activities to ensure safe, efficient, and timely execution of the production plan to include documentation of delays.
• Execute and communicate production schedules, priorities, and status updates to meet customer and business objectives.
• Lead daily Tier 1 meetings to communicate key information related to safety, quality, delivery, and cost.
• Coordinate with maintenance, quality, and other support functions to ensure operational alignment and minimize downtime.
• Ensure adherence to standard operating procedures (SOPs), work instructions, and Axalta Way behaviors.
• Maintain operational continuity by attending or leading departmental and cross-functional meetings as needed.
• Effectively prioritize tasks, manage multiple responsibilities, and respond to changing production demands.
Continuous Improvement & Performance Management:
• Utilize production, safety, quality, and delivery metrics (KPIs) to monitor performance, identify trends, and drive data-driven decision-making.
• Lead or support root cause analysis (RCA) efforts related to safety incidents, quality issues, downtime, and operational inefficiencies.
• Implement corrective and preventive actions to address performance gaps and improve overall operational effectiveness.
• Actively participate in and support Lean Manufacturing, Kaizen, and 5S initiatives to improve productivity, reduce waste, and enhance workplace organization.
• Drive a culture of continuous improvement by engaging employees in problem-solving and process optimization efforts.
People Leadership & Team Development:
• Establish clear performance expectations and hold employees accountable to safety, quality, and productivity standards.
• Provide ongoing coaching, feedback, and development to support employee growth and engagement.
• Identify training needs and ensure employees are properly trained and competent in assigned tasks.
• Effectively manage employee performance, including recognition, corrective action, and development planning.
• Demonstrate the ability to lead difficult conversations related to performance, attendance, accountability, and workplace behavior.
• Foster a positive, inclusive, and high-performance team environment through effective leadership and communication.
• Promote teamwork and collaboration while resolving employee concerns and conflicts in a timely and professional manner.
• Participate in leadership meetings and required development programs to strengthen leadership capability and effectiveness.
Communication & Collaboration:
• Demonstrate strong written and verbal communication skills to effectively collaborate and build solid working relationships across functional areas.
• Consistently demonstrate strong interpersonal skills, integrity, professionalism, and relationship management skills.
• Motivate, influence, and positively embrace and lead organizational change.
• Clearly convey expectations, changes, and key messages to the team in a timely and consistent manner.
• Align expectations with peers to ensure shift alignment and success.
Safety & Compliance:
• Adhere to Axalta Coating Systems values and Axalta Way behaviors.
• Actively promote and reinforce a zero-injury culture by ensuring compliance with environmental, and company safety regulations.
• Enforce safe work practices, hazard recognition, and proper use of personal protective equipment (PPE) throughout the department.
• Maintain a safe and compliant work environment by identifying hazards and ensuring timely resolution of safety concerns.
• Exercise the authority to stop production or operations immediately in the event of unsafe conditions or quality concerns.
• Support safety initiatives, audits, and incident investigations to drive continuous improvement in workplace safety.

Our Company:
Axalta has remained at the forefront of the coatings industry by continually investing in innovative solutions. We engineer technologies that protect customers' products - whether they are battling heat, light, corrosion, abrasion, moisture, or chemicals - and add dimension and beauty with colorful finishes. We have a vast and ever-evolving portfolio of brands primed to play an important part in everything from modernizing infrastructure around the world to enabling the next generation of electric and autonomous vehicles.
Axalta operates its business in two segments: Performance Coatings and Mobility Coatings, which serve four end markets, including Refinish, Industrial, Light Vehicle and Commercial Vehicle, across North America, EMEA, Latin America and Asia-Pacific. Our diverse global footprint allows us to deliver solutions in over 140+ countries and coat 30 million vehicles per year. We've recently set an exciting 2040 carbon neutrality goal, in addition to 10 other sustainability initiatives, and we take pride in working with our customers to optimize their businesses and achieve their goals.
